Capella Novocastriensis: King's Hall

This Event has passed
Cappella Novocastriensis is a chamber choir based in Newcastle specialising in acappella singing of Renaissance and Baroque period church music, but that is only part of the story. Cappella Novocastriensis presents four concerts in the 2014-15 season, as well as their annual carol service and engagements for worship, weddings, funerals and other services and events. Cappella was founded in 1960 by Frederick Hudson and quickly gained a high reputation for its presentation of music for worship, a tradition continued by Eric Cross and carried forward today under the direction of Simon Lee. However, their underlying purpose is to present music and texts that are reflective and inspirational to audiences of all backgrounds. Therefore, they sing both sacred and secular music both early music and a significant repertoire from later periods, including the present day.
